AI Summary

  • Establishes mandatory dispute resolution process for intellectual property disputes involving unauthorized use of alien seeds or plants found on a farmer's land before court action may be filed.

  • Dispute resolution panel must consist of farmers and business representatives with expertise in the relevant crop type from the affected area, with no affiliations to either party.

  • Accusing party bears burden of proving by preponderance of evidence that the farmer knowingly planted alien crops mixed with their usual crop seed or plant type.

  • If the dispute panel finds insufficient evidence, the farmer and company may file a countersuit against the accusing party for damages including lost time, loss of reputation, and crop yield reduction.

  • Court may not hear intellectual property cases under this section without dispute panel findings filed with the petition; the losing party must pay reasonable portions of the other party's dispute-related fees and expenses without causing financial hardship.

Legislative Description

Requires the accusing party in a dispute arising against a farmer for unauthorized use of intellectual property based on discovery of alien seed to submit to a dispute resolution before filing a court action
